From d14e2c9eab2ce28f1f04285d30d6a579df9e1dc5 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?=E5=A5=8F?= <1978476055@qq.com>
Date: Tue, 24 Dec 2024 17:39:10 +0800
Subject: [PATCH] =?UTF-8?q?=E9=93=B8=E6=BA=90=E6=98=9F,=E4=BC=98=E6=83=A0?=
=?UTF-8?q?=E5=88=B8,=E8=83=BD=E9=87=8F?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
src/router/modules/marketing.js | 30 +
.../marketing/energy/energyConfig/index.vue | 201 +++
.../marketing/energy/energyGoods/editAttr.vue | 1417 +++++++++++++++++
.../marketing/energy/energyGoods/index.vue | 1406 ++++++++++++++++
.../marketing/energy/energyGoods/info.vue | 1281 +++++++++++++++
src/views/marketing/energy/index.vue | 3 +
src/views/order/list/orderDetails.vue | 4 +-
src/views/order/refund/refundDetail.vue | 3 +
8 files changed, 4343 insertions(+), 2 deletions(-)
create mode 100644 src/views/marketing/energy/energyConfig/index.vue
create mode 100644 src/views/marketing/energy/energyGoods/editAttr.vue
create mode 100644 src/views/marketing/energy/energyGoods/index.vue
create mode 100644 src/views/marketing/energy/energyGoods/info.vue
create mode 100644 src/views/marketing/energy/index.vue
diff --git a/src/router/modules/marketing.js b/src/router/modules/marketing.js
index 3d43b7f..6b354ba 100644
--- a/src/router/modules/marketing.js
+++ b/src/router/modules/marketing.js
@@ -199,6 +199,36 @@ const marketingRouter =
}
]
},
+ {
+ path: 'energy',
+ name: 'energy',
+ meta: {
+ title: '能量管理',
+ noCache: true
+ },
+ redirect: 'noRedirect',
+ component: () => import('@/views/marketing/energy/index'),
+ children: [
+ {
+ path: 'energyConfig',
+ name: 'energyConfig',
+ meta: {
+ title: '能量配置',
+ noCache: true
+ },
+ component: () => import('@/views/marketing/energy/energyConfig/index')
+ },
+ {
+ path: 'list',
+ name: 'energyList',
+ meta: {
+ title: '能量列表',
+ noCache: true
+ },
+ component: () => import('@/views/marketing/energy/energyGoods/index.vue')
+ }
+ ]
+ },
{
path: 'allDiscount',
name: 'allDiscount',
diff --git a/src/views/marketing/energy/energyConfig/index.vue b/src/views/marketing/energy/energyConfig/index.vue
new file mode 100644
index 0000000..d01b376
--- /dev/null
+++ b/src/views/marketing/energy/energyConfig/index.vue
@@ -0,0 +1,201 @@
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 添加配置
+
+
+
+
+
+
+ {{ scope.row.start_time }} :00
+
+
+
+
+ {{ scope.row.end_time }} :00
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 编辑
+ 删除
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/marketing/energy/energyGoods/editAttr.vue b/src/views/marketing/energy/energyGoods/editAttr.vue
new file mode 100644
index 0000000..935b27a
--- /dev/null
+++ b/src/views/marketing/energy/energyGoods/editAttr.vue
@@ -0,0 +1,1417 @@
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 添加
+ 清空
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 提交
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/marketing/energy/energyGoods/index.vue b/src/views/marketing/energy/energyGoods/index.vue
new file mode 100644
index 0000000..8ae300e
--- /dev/null
+++ b/src/views/marketing/energy/energyGoods/index.vue
@@ -0,0 +1,1406 @@
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 搜索
+ 重置
+
+
+
+
+
+
+
+
+ 批量审核
+ 批量强制下架
+ 导出列表
+
+
+
+
+
+
+
+ {{
+ scope.row.storeCategory
+ ? scope.row.storeCategory.cate_name
+ : "-"
+ }}
+
+
+ {{
+ scope.row.brand ? scope.row.brand.brand_name : "-"
+ }}
+
+
+ {{ scope.row.ot_price | filterEmpty }}
+
+
+ {{ scope.row.cost | filterEmpty }}
+
+
+ {{ scope.row.care_count | filterEmpty }}
+
+
+ {{ scope.row.ficti | filterEmpty }}
+
+
+
+
+
+
+
+
+ {{
+ scope.row.merchant ? scope.row.merchant.mer_name : ""
+ }}
+
+
+
+
+ {{
+ scope.row.merchant.is_trader ? "自营" : "非自营"
+ }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 {{ scope.row.stock }}
+
+
+
+
+
+
+
+
+
+
+ {{ scope.row.us_status | productStatusFilter }}
+
+
+
+
+ {{ scope.row.seckill_status | seckillStatusFilter }}
+
+
+
+
+
+ 开始日期:{{
+ scope.row.seckillActive && scope.row.seckillActive.start_day
+ ? scope.row.seckillActive.start_day.slice(0, 10)
+ : ""
+ }}
+
+
+ 结束日期:{{
+ scope.row.seckillActive && scope.row.seckillActive.end_day
+ ? scope.row.seckillActive.end_day.slice(0, 10)
+ : ""
+ }}
+
+
+
+
+
+
+ 开始时间:{{
+ scope.row.seckillActive
+ ? scope.row.seckillActive.start_time + ":00"
+ : ""
+ }}
+
+
+ 结束时间:{{
+ scope.row.seckillActive
+ ? scope.row.seckillActive.end_time + ":00"
+ : ""
+ }}
+
+
+
+
+
+ 编辑
+ 编辑时间
+ 价格编辑
+ 预览
+ 编辑标签
+ 审核
+ 强制下架
+ 详情
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 备注:5星为最高推荐级别,1星为最低推荐级别,设置后会在商城商品列表、搜索商品列表中体现。
+
+
+
+
+
+
+
+
+
+
+ 提交
+
+
+
+
+
+
+
基本信息
+
+
+ {{
+ detailFormValidate.merchant &&
+ detailFormValidate.merchant.mer_name
+ }}
+
+
+ {{
+ (detailFormValidate.merchant &&
+ detailFormValidate.merchant.is_trader) === 1
+ ? "自营"
+ : "非自营"
+ }}
+
+
+ {{ detailFormValidate.product_id }}
+
+
+ {{ detailFormValidate.store_name }}
+
+
+
+
+
+
+
+
+
+
+
+
+ {{ scope.row["price"] }}
+
+
+
+
+ {{ scope.row["sales"] }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 {{ scope.row["price"] }}
+
+
+
+
+ {{ scope.row["sales"] }}
+
+
+
+
+
+
+
能量商品活动信息
+
+
+
+
+
+ {{ item }}
+
+
+
+
+ {{ detailFormValidate.store_info }}
+
+
+ {{
+ detailFormValidate.start_day + "-" + detailFormValidate.end_day
+ }}
+
+
+ {{
+ detailFormValidate.start_time +
+ "-" +
+ detailFormValidate.end_time
+ }}
+
+
+ {{ detailFormValidate.all_pay_count }}
+
+
+ {{ detailFormValidate.once_pay_count }}
+
+
+ {{
+ detailFormValidate.status === 1
+ ? "审核通过"
+ : detailFormValidate.status === 0
+ ? "未审核"
+ : "审核未通过"
+ }}
+
+
+ {{
+ detailFormValidate.us_status === 1
+ ? "上架显示"
+ : detailFormValidate.us_status === -1
+ ? "平台关闭"
+ : "下架"
+ }}
+
+
+ {{
+ detailFormValidate.seckill_status === 0
+ ? "未开始"
+ : detailFormValidate.seckill_status === 1
+ ? "正在进行"
+ : "已结束"
+ }}
+
+
+ {{ detailFormValidate.create_time }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/marketing/energy/energyGoods/info.vue b/src/views/marketing/energy/energyGoods/info.vue
new file mode 100644
index 0000000..fc129a4
--- /dev/null
+++ b/src/views/marketing/energy/energyGoods/info.vue
@@ -0,0 +1,1281 @@
+
+
+
+
+
+
+
+
商品id:{{ projectData.product_id }}
+
商品名称:{{ projectData.store_name }}
+
平台分类:{{
+ projectData.storeCategory
+ ? projectData.storeCategory.cate_name
+ : ""
+ }}
+
商品关键字:{{ projectData.keyword }}
+
商品单位:{{ projectData.unit_name }}
+
+ 商品分类:
+
+ {{ item.category ? item.category.cate_name : "" }}
+
+ -
+
+
商品简介:{{ projectData.store_info }}
+
商品备注:{{ projectData.remark }}
+
运费模板:{{ projectData.temp ? projectData.temp.name : "" }}
+
运费说明:{{ projectData.temp ? projectData.temp.info : "" }}
+
+
+ 主图视频:
+
+
+
+ 商品封面图:
+
+
+
+
+
商品轮播图:
+
+
+
+
+
+
+
+ 商品名称:
+
+ 国产
+ 进口
+
+
+
+
生产企业名称:{{ qualification.production_name }}
+
+ 生产营业执照:
+
+
+
+ 生产许可证:
+
+
+
+ 商标注册证:
+
+
+
+ 销售授权及品牌方营业执照:
+
+
+
+ 商品检测报告及备案:
+
+
+
+ 其他资质:
+
+
+
+
+
进口/企业境内总代企业名称: {{ qualification.import_name }}
+
+ 生产营业执照:
+
+
+
+ 销售授权及其他:
+
+
+
+ 海关检验检疫证书及报关单:
+
+
+
+ 产品外包装实物图:
+
+
+
+ 其他资质:
+
+
+
+
+
+ 商品详情:
+
+
+
+ 商品排序:{{ projectData.sort }}
+
+
+ 服务保障:
+
+ {{ index + 1 }}. {{ item.value.guarantee_name }};
+
+
+
+
+ 商品规格:{{
+ projectData.spec_type === 0 ? "单规格" : "多规格"
+ }}
+
+
+ 商品规格:
+
+
+
+
+
+
+
+
+
+
+
+ {{ scope.row[iii] }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+ {{ scope.row[iii] }}
+
+
+
+
+
+
+
+
+
+
+
+
+
+ 通过
+ 拒绝
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
+
diff --git a/src/views/marketing/energy/index.vue b/src/views/marketing/energy/index.vue
new file mode 100644
index 0000000..98240ae
--- /dev/null
+++ b/src/views/marketing/energy/index.vue
@@ -0,0 +1,3 @@
+
+
+
diff --git a/src/views/order/list/orderDetails.vue b/src/views/order/list/orderDetails.vue
index f0cc547..29eb673 100644
--- a/src/views/order/list/orderDetails.vue
+++ b/src/views/order/list/orderDetails.vue
@@ -175,10 +175,10 @@
}}
-
+
铸源星抵扣:
diff --git a/src/views/order/refund/refundDetail.vue b/src/views/order/refund/refundDetail.vue
index cc21da4..79d50c6 100644
--- a/src/views/order/refund/refundDetail.vue
+++ b/src/views/order/refund/refundDetail.vue
@@ -74,6 +74,9 @@
退货金额:{{ orderDatalist.refund_good_price }}
退折扣:{{ orderDatalist.amount }}
+
+ 退铸源星:{{ orderDatalist.integral }}
+
退运费金额:{{ orderDatalist.refund_postage }}